Can I pay my ticket online?
Paying Your Traffic Bail/Fines. The fine, penalties, and fees for infractions can be $490 or more. After the court has processed your ticket, you may be able to pay online, by phone, in person at the court, or by mail. Check the ticket, reminder notice, or court website to see whether you can pay by phone or online.

What does Uniform Traffic Ticket mean?
A uniform traffic ticket is a piece of paper that is issued to a driver accused of violating the laws that govern the road. These traffic citations may be for civil infractions that are noncriminal unless otherwise stated. These tickets are regarded as the same as traffic tickets.

Do you have to go to court for a speeding ticket?
If you plan to fight the ticket, you’ll have to go to court, where a prosecutor will have to prove you were speeding. Even if you think the ticket is unjustified, speeding violations are hard to beat. If the officer doesn’t show up at the hearing, you could be off the hook, but don’t rely on that.
Is a citation worse than a ticket?
“Ticket” is simply a less formal term for a citation. There is no difference between a citation and a ticket. When you get a ticket or citation, you will generally have to pay a fine and could even face a court appearance or jail time, depending on the severity of the offense.

Where is the drop box at Barstow Old Court?
A drop box is located at the front entrance on Mountain View and available for properly completed documents, program completions and fine payments (check or money order only, no cash). NOTE: Any document deposited in this drop box before 4:00 pm will be received on the same date and processed the following business day.

How to plead not guilty to a traffic ticket?
If you wish to appear in court, you must reserve an arraignment hearing to plead not guilty and request a court trial ( Contest Your Traffic Ticket – Plead Not Guilty ). In the arraignment hearing you will appear before a judicial officer, enter a not guilty plea, and request a court trial and then return for the scheduled court trial.
